As a Channel Sales Intern, you'll play a pivotal role in driving our penetration strategy in the digital segment. Working closely with our experienced team, you'll have the opportunity to gain hands-on experience in coordinating programs, identifying potential customers, and collaborating with distributors and partners to maximize sales opportunities.

You will report to the Director Channel Sales, providing you with an opportunity to learn from one of our leaders. You will also be supported by a locally based team member as your mentor whilst you are part of our program.

Our internship will give you the chance to have a real impact by helping to make the internet a safer place for everyone.

Your Typical Day May Involve:
  • Project Management: Take the lead in managing the project aimed at identifying and engaging potential customers, working closely with Account Managers, Distributors, and Partners to drive success.
  • Communication: As the central point of contact, you ensure seamless communication and collaboration among teams.
  • Resource management: Facilitate regular alignment, planning, and update meetings to optimize resource utilization across teams and regions.
  • Strategic management: Harness your adaptability and flexibility skills to tailor strategies to the unique nuances of different regions.
  • Progress navigation: Keep your finger on the pulse of project progress and scheduling, providing timely updates to stakeholders at every turn.
  • Driving expansion: Fuel our growth engine by driving expansion efforts to broaden F5's client base. Your passion for opening new doors and forging lasting connections will be instrumental in shaping our success.

You Are:
  • Currently studying for a bachelor's or master's degree or have graduated within 12 months prior to the start date.
  • Interested in Sales and Marketing and passionate about technology.
  • Keen to use and further grow your communication skills and combine these with a commercial and relationship building role.

We'd Love to Hear from You If You:
  • Have an aspiration to work in a client-facing role within the software services industry
  • Have the aptitude to learn and adapt quickly to working in a constantly evolving environment and thrive with the pace and excitement of contributing to a high growth region
  • Have excellent communication and presentation skills and are able to build collaborative and relationship-driven partnerships internally and externally.
  • Speak fluent English and German (or any other Eastern European language if based in Warsaw)

Why You Will Love Working For Us:
  • Training - You'll receive training to develop your technical as well as soft skills
  • Continuous learning - you'll have the responsibility and autonomy to learn every day. We provide many opportunities for learning.
  • Mentoring - you'll get support from an experienced employee throughout the internship program
  • Annual intern showcase event - you'll get the chance to work with other interns within the EMEA region on projects, present them to our leadership team and other F5 employees, and have fun together
  • Permanent role - if you enjoy working with us there is the possibility of converting into a permanent employee as we are always trying to stay with our best interns
  • Flexibility - we offer an hybrid working environment including home-based work and collaboration time at our local office in Munich/Warsaw.

This will be a paid internship for 6-12-months commencing in October 2024.
